How to fill out pro per litigant electronic
How to fill out pro per litigant electronic
01
Access the electronic filing system for pro per litigants provided by the court.
02
Create an account or log in if you already have one.
03
Select the type of document you need to file from the available options.
04
Fill out the required forms, ensuring all necessary information is included.
05
Review your completed forms for accuracy and completeness.
06
Attach any required supporting documents as specified by the court.
07
Pay any applicable filing fees using the accepted payment methods.
08
Submit your filing through the electronic system.
09
Save and print any confirmation receipt for your records.

What is pro per litigant electronic?
Pro per litigant electronic refers to a digital system that allows individuals representing themselves in legal proceedings to file documents electronically without the need for an attorney.
Who is required to file pro per litigant electronic?
Individuals who are representing themselves in court proceedings, known as pro per litigants, are required to file documents electronically if the jurisdiction mandates electronic filing.
How to fill out pro per litigant electronic?
To fill out pro per litigant electronic, a litigant must access the designated electronic filing system, complete the required forms accurately, attach any necessary supporting documents, and submit them through the platform.
What is the purpose of pro per litigant electronic?
The purpose of pro per litigant electronic is to streamline the filing process, reduce paper usage, and provide a more efficient means for self-represented individuals to submit legal documents to the court.
What information must be reported on pro per litigant electronic?
Information that must be reported includes the litigant's name, contact information, case number, type of documents filed, and any relevant case details as required by the court's electronic filing system.
